In a quiet and family-friendly residential area in Bottmingen Bertschenacker, this semi-detached house presents a thoughtful layout, generous room proportions, and an idyllic garden. The house is south-oriented in a cul-de-sac, right at the edge of the forest, combining a high level of tranquility with a particularly pleasant living atmosphere without traffic. With a living area of approximately 180 m², the property offers generous room proportions and diverse usage possibilities. The 487 m² plot is particularly impressive due to its idyllic, sheltered garden, which is almost completely protected from outside views thanks to its location and design, providing a high level of privacy. Built in 1988, the house is in very well-maintained condition and is ready for immediate occupancy. The functional layout, spacious living areas, and quiet location make this property an attractive home for families and couples who appreciate nature-oriented living, ample privacy, and tranquility while still enjoying close proximity to the city. Upon entering the house, you are welcomed by a bright and inviting entrance area. On the right side is the glazed and heated swimming pool measuring approximately 5 × 2.7 m. This was covered years ago, creating an additional, versatile usable space that currently serves as a fifth room and can be used as an AuPair room, guest room, or small office without guests needing to enter the house. The elegant marble staircase leads you to a landing and from there further into the spacious living and dining area. Expansive window areas facing south and east provide plenty of daylight and create a pleasant connection to the sheltered garden. A fireplace forms a cozy focal point in the living area, giving the space a comfortable and homely atmosphere, especially in the cooler months. The fully modernized open kitchen, completed a few years ago, impresses with its timeless design, generous work surfaces, and plenty of practical storage space. The opening to the living and dining area has created a modern, communicative spatial concept that meets today’s living demands and harmoniously connects cooking, dining, and living. On the first floor, there are two spacious bedrooms 1 and 2. The larger bedroom is oriented to the south and has its own balcony. The second bedroom faces east towards the forest and benefits particularly in the morning from pleasant daylight. Both bedrooms have access to a generous full bathroom. A special highlight is the fully developed attic (as room 3) on the second floor with its own small bathroom/shower. The impressive room height, visible wooden structure, and generous window front give this area an extraordinary, almost gallery-like character. The beautiful view of the forest and Bruderholz further emphasizes the special atmosphere of this light-flooded floor. The open and light-filled space offers diverse usage possibilities – primarily as a bedroom but also as a studio, home office, or atelier – and forms a very special retreat within the house. Another important feature of the property is the underfloor heating throughout the house. The pipes have been fully executed in copper, which speaks for a particularly durable and high-quality installation without unnecessary service work. In addition to the underfloor heating, there are also radiators in every room that allow for quick additional heating when needed. High-quality materials were also prioritized for the floor coverings: Depending on the room, the floors are equipped with real Italian Carrara marble (3cm thick) or parquet, thereby emphasizing the valuable character of the house.
